More about Certificate III in Outdoor Power Equipment Technology

The Certificate III in Outdoor Power Equipment Technology is an excellent choice for those looking to build a rewarding career in the trades sector. Offered by reputable training providers such as MTA Institute, students in the Whyalla area can benefit from online learning tailored to meet industry standards. By enrolling in this course, you'll develop essential skills needed for various roles within the automotive sector and beyond, making it highly relevant to the local job market in Whyalla, 5600 Australia.

Upon completion of the Certificate III in Outdoor Power Equipment Technology, graduates will find themselves well-prepared for positions such as a Small Engine Mechanic or a Service Technician. These roles are vital in maintaining and repairing outdoor power equipment, which is widely used in commercial and residential settings. The skills acquired during the training programme will not only increase employability but also enhance the practical expertise needed to thrive in these occupations.
